Today, AllThingsD, which has an accurate history in revealing information regarding Apple’s new product media events, reports that Apple will hold an event to the launch the iPad 3 in the first week of March. The report also suggests that the iPad 3 will be available for purchase within a week or so after the event. If we take a look back at history, this can very well be true:
iPad:
Announced: Jan 27, 2010
Released: Mar 5, 2010
iPad 2:
Announced Mar 2, 2011
Released: Mar 11, 2011
In addition, the report also reemphasizes some of the rumors around the iPad 3, claiming that it will feature a much “faster chip”, improved graphics capabilities, and a much higher resolution display. This justifies what I predicted a month ago even more. You can read my thoughts here.
